Why does my pet need regular grooming?

Regular grooming of your pet doesn’t just keeps your pet’s coat looking appealing, but it also helps preserve your dog’s fur and physical health and wellbeing. When your dog gets grooming, it prevents painful matting and knots in their hair, eliminates the development of bacteria and hot-spots (dermatitis), and keeps thepet clear from pests like fleas. During your pet’s grooming session, your Lethbridge pet groomer will keep an eye out for lumps and sores that could progress into a health problem.

What’s the difference between a dog bathing and grooming service?

Pet bathing services consist of: 1-3 rounds of shampoo, 1 round of conditioner, hand-dry as tolerated by pet, brush and/or comb out.

Pet grooming include: Everything included above in bathing plus a full cut/style based on breed standards and/or your personal wants, nails trimmed, and ears cleaned.

Why does my pet dog’s skin smell bad?

Periodic or food allergies can cause inflammation of the skin which leads to excessive secretion of oil from specific glands in the skin, making a musty smell. Poor diet can cause this problem and can likewise be the cause of other problems consisting of yeast infections, which likewise give off a repulsive smell.

What pet dogs require the most grooming?

The pet types that require the most grooming consist of the Afghan Hound, Bichon Frise, Kerry Blue Terrier, Pekingese, Poodle, Portuguese Water Dog, Puli, Belgian Sheepdog, Affenpinscher, Bearded Collie, Cocker Spaniel, Irish Terrier, Komondor, Lhasa Apso and Lowchen.
